LA27RM_153: "NASW-LA Baton Rouge Region VIRTUAL Sponsored Workshop" FREE for Members. Topic:  Boundaries, Burnout, and Self-Care: Survival Skills for the Social Work Student.  Presented by: Jen LaCarriere, J.D., LMSW.  During this presentation participants will:  1. Have a deeper understanding of the NASW Code of Ethics and be able to explain how to apply professional boundaries and self-care.  2. Identify warning signs of burnout, compassion fatigue, and secondary trauma in students.  3. Discuss ethical challenges faced when dual relationships, social media, and boundaries in the workplace.  4. Explore ways a student can develop a personal self-care and professional boundaries plan.   1.00 Ethical CEU hour.  Pre-registration is required to be awarded CEU credit.
